I Am The Lord'sI Am The Lord's Words by Lucy A. Bennett. Music by Joseph Bamby. Public Domain. I am the Lord's! O joy beyond expression, O sweet response to voice of love Divine; Faith's joyous "Yes" to the assuring whisper, "Fear not! I have redeemed thee; thou art Mine." I am the Lord's! It is the glad confession Wherewith the Bride recalls the happy day, When love's "I will" accepted Him forever, "The Lord's" to love, to honor and obey. I am the Lord's! Yet teach me all it meaneth, All it involves of love and loyalty, Of holy service, absolute surrender, And unreserved obedience unto Thee. I am the Lord's!
